Bryan Helmkamp
642e312cca
refactor: unify duplicate API types via with_replacement
Eliminate four parallel-type duplications between fabro-api generated
DTOs and fabro-types canonical types. The wire shape is owned by
OpenAPI; canonical types are reused via fabro-api/build.rs
with_replacement so the adapter functions and silent unwrap_or_default
defaults disappear.

- SecretType moves to fabro-types (was fabro-vault); deletes
  secret_type_from_api adapter.
- DiffLineStats renamed to DiffStats, moved to fabro-types, switched
  u64 -> i64 to match the OpenAPI integer; deletes line_stats_to_api.
- ManifestPreRunPushOutcome rewritten as a oneOf+discriminator
  PreRunPushOutcome over five variant schemas, deleting both
  pre_run_push_outcome_from_manifest and build_manifest_push_outcome.
- ManifestGit and PreRunGitContext unify as GitContext: dirty:
  DirtyStatus replaces clean: bool (preserving the Unknown state
  previously truncated on the wire), sha becomes Option<String>, and
  origin_url/branch fold into the unified context. RunSpec and
  RunCreatedProps flatten three fields (repo_origin_url, base_branch,
  pre_run_git) into a single git: Option<GitContext>.

Each replacement gets a fabro-api parity test (TypeId equality plus
JSON roundtrip) modeled on run_summary_round_trip.rs. TS client
regenerated.

Greenfield app, no production deployments — wire contract changed
directly without backwards-compat shims.

Bryan Helmkamp
a4e63ec897
feat(api): expose aggregate +/- diff stats on run files response
Adds `meta.stats: DiffStats` (required) to `PaginatedRunFileList` so the
Files Changed toolbar can render `+387 −104` next to the file count.

Server: refactors `list_binary_paths` into `list_diff_numstat`, which
returns the binary-path set plus aggregate `+/-` totals from a single
`git diff --numstat` invocation. The degraded patch-only response
populates the same field by counting `+`/`-` line prefixes in the
filtered patch (excluding `+++`/`---` file headers).

UI: `Toolbar` accepts `additions` / `deletions` and renders them as
mono-tabular `+387 −104` to the right of the file count. The block is
elided when the diff has 0 changes (e.g. binary-only or empty runs) so
the empty case stays clean.
